Project Area of Specialization Shared EconomyProject SummaryIntroduction: An electric car is an automobile that is propelled by one or more electric motors, using electrical energy stored in rechargeable batteries or another energy storage device. Electric motors give electric cars instant torque, creating strong and smooth acceleration. They are also around three times as efficient as cars with an internal combustion engine.
Concept: Our basic concept is to make an electric car which is much more efficient than the normal combustion engine car. The Electric formula car that we are designing is a prototype for the actual electric car for testing purposes.
Basic Idea: Design and fabrication of the chassis for the prototype of the electric car which will only fit 1 person. Select a motor which is specifically designed for electric vehicles to achieve the level of efficiency that is required.

In our prototype, we designed a formula electric car which is much more efficient and environmentally friendly than the combustion engine cars. However we had too many limitations in terms of technical and financial constraints. Due to our limitations we were only able to run the car on a jack stand, which shows that our mechanical design is flawless and totally operational, but not on ground because of the underpowered (7.5hp) motor which was selected due to the financial constraints.
Secondly the VFD we used was also a limitation because it couldn’t increase the starting torque needed for the car, again this inverter was just selected due to the financial constraints we couldn’t go to a more capable VFD because it was much more expensive.
